This list provides a partial summary of a presidential plan. Ideas from President Wilson's Fourteen Points 1918 1. Open and public peace treaties 2. Freedom of the seas outside territorial waters 3. Removal of trade barriers among all nations 4. Arms reductions 5. An association of nations Which statement describes the purpose of this plan? A To establish a new era of isolationism B To punish countries that are defeated in war C To prevent multinational countries from breaking apart D To create conditions that prevent future global conflicts

The correct answer is D. The purpose of President Wilson's Fourteen Points was to create conditions that prevent future global conflicts.
